Be aware of the Statute of Limitations

Asbestos law sufferers are granted the opportunity to bring a lawsuit. It is important for the victim to find mesothelioma lawyers who understand the statute of limitations. This will help ensure that the client isn't unable to pursue their case due to missed filing deadlines.

In the majority of personal injury cases, the statute of limitations starts when an individual is injured. However, in cases involving asbestos exposure there is a specific rule referred to as the discovery rule. The statute of limitations is in effect when the asbestos-related disease is diagnosed, but not when the individual first was exposed to asbestos. This is due to the fact that mesothelioma and other asbestos-related illnesses, generally have a long period of latency.

The discovery rule is crucial for victims because it allows them to bring a mesothelioma lawsuit against the companies that wrongfully exposed them to asbestos. A mesothelioma case is filed as an injury-related personal lawsuit that includes monetary compensation, including for loss of income medical expenses, loss of income, as well as suffering and pain. A wrongful death suit can be filed by the family of the victim who passed away from mesothelioma, or any other asbestos-related illness. In the case of wrongful death, juries award victims and their families compensation for funeral costs and loss of companionship. Asbestos-related victims may be in a position to file a worker's compensation claim against their employer for financial aid. They may also be eligible for VA benefits if they served in the military.
